All sectors with LULUCF — Emissions (CO2eq) in Guinea
Guinea: All sectors with LULUCF — Emissions (CO2eq) was 53,599 kt in 2023. ▲ Rising
All sectors with LULUCF — Emissions (CO2eq) in Guinea,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
The most recent figure for all sectors with lulucf — emissions (co2eq) in Guinea is 53,599 kt, measured in 2023.
That represents a change of down 0.8% on the previous year and up 20.3% over ten years.
Over the whole period, all sectors with lulucf — emissions (co2eq) in Guinea peaked at 54,013 kt in 2022 and was at its lowest, 30,374 kt, in 1990.
That places Guinea 85th out of 222 countries with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ently rising across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
